First Time Home Buyers Program - Part I & II – November 19, from noon, to 3 p.m. (Part I), and November 21, from 1 p.m. to 4 p.m. (Part II)

The First Time Home Buyers Program helps families achieve homeownership, build wealth, and contribute to stable, healthy communities. The class provides participants with a guide in the process of purchasing a home. Participants learn about SMART (Specific, Measurable, Adaptable, Realistic & Timely) goals, preparing a budget, and tracking expenses. The class covers strategies to save for financial goals, improving credit, and getting out of debt. The last part of the class addresses the process of buying, types of loans, and professionals involved in the process of buying.
